Understanding Soil Health and Its Importance


Soil health is a term that encompasses the physical, chemical, and biological properties of soil that enable it to function effectively as a living ecosystem. Healthy soil is critical for sustainable agriculture, as it influences water infiltration, nutrient availability, and plant growth.

The Components of Healthy Soil


1. **Physical Properties**: This includes soil texture, structure, and porosity, which affect water retention and root penetration.
2. **Chemical Properties**: The presence of essential nutrients such as n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ium is paramount for plant growth.
3. **Biological Properties**: A thriving community of microorganisms contributes to nutrient cycling and organic matter decomposition.

The Role of Irrigation in Soil Health


Proper irrigation practices are crucial for maintaining soil health. Overwatering can lead to **waterlogging**, while under-watering can cause **drought stress**, both of which adversely affect soil structure and fertility.

How Rotating Micro Sprinklers Work: A Technical Overview


Rotating micro sprinklers function on a straightforward yet effective principle. These devices consist of a rotating head that disperses water in a controlled spray pattern.

Components of Rotating Micro Sprinklers


1. **Spray Heads**: Designed to rotate, these heads create a fine mist of water that covers a designated area.
2. **Pressure Regulators**: These ensure consistent water pressure, enabling uniform water delivery regardless of variations in the system.
3. **Mounting Systems**: Designed for easy installation, these systems allow flexibility in adjusting the height and coverage area of the sprinklers.

Operating Mechanism


The sprinklers are connected to an irrigation system, which can be automated for efficiency. As water flows through the system, it powers the rotating action of the sprinkler head, creating a fine spray that mimics natural rainfall.

Installation and Maintenance of Rotating Micro Sprinklers


Proper installation and maintenance are crucial for maximizing the benefits of rotating micro sprinklers.

Installation Steps


1. **Site Assessment**: Analyze the area to determine the appropriate placement of sprinklers for optimal coverage.
2. **System Layout**: Create a layout plan that outlines pipe routes and positions of the sprinklers.
3. **Assembling the System**: Install the mainline and lateral pipes, ensuring secure connections to the sprinkler heads.
4. **Testing**: After installation, conduct a pressure test to ensure there are no leaks and that the system operates effectively.

Regular Maintenance Practices


- **Inspect for Clogs**: Regularly check the sprinkler heads for blockages that can impede water flow.
- **Monitor Water Pressure**: Ensure that the system maintains appropriate pressure levels for optimal performance.
- **Seasonal Checks**: Before planting seasons, assess the system to ensure it is functioning correctly to prevent issues during critical growth periods.

Comparison with Traditional Irrigation Methods


When evaluating different irrigation methods, it is essential to understand how rotating micro sprinklers stack up against traditional techniques.

Traditional Irrigation Methods: Pros and Cons


- **Flood Irrigation**: Simple and low-cost but inefficient in water usage and can lead to soil erosion.
- **Drip Irrigation**: Highly efficient but can be costly to install and maintain.

Rotating Micro Sprinklers: A Balanced Approach


Rotating micro sprinklers bridge the gap between efficiency and cost. They require a moderate initial investment, yet they provide long-term savings through reduced water usage and increased yields.
